Hempstead Physics Tutoring FAQ
Physics focuses on natural science based on measuring, mathematical analysis, and experimentation. It includes concepts such as Newton's law of gravitation, which seeks to explain the attractive force between object pairs. You'll also get a comprehensive look at Einstein's theory of general relativity. Physics isn't limited to gravity, however, as you'll need to understand concepts such as the Doppler Effect, electromagnetic waves, and center of mass.
